A improper neutralization of formula elements in a CSV file vulnerability in Fortinet FortiAnalyzer 6.4.0 - 6.4.9, 7.0.0 - 7.0.5, and 7.2.0 - 7.2.1 allows local attacker to execute unauthorized code or commands via inserting spreadsheet formulas in macro names.

Fixes

Solution

Please upgrade to FortiAnalyzer version 7.2.2 or above Please upgrade to FortiAnalyzer version 7.0.6 or above


Workaround

No workaround given by the vendor.
